WebApr 26, 2024 · It is argued that fixation density, defined as the number of gaze points divided by the total area of a fixation event, can serve as a proxy for information processing and has a significant relationship with pupil data and fixation duration, which have been shown to be representative of cognitive effort and information processing. WebSep 25, 2015 · The saliency map is a smoothed fixation map by a Gaussian kernel of σ = 10 which produces a compact and accurate representation of fixation density and normalizes the map to [0, 1]. WebNov 16, 2012 · Fixation density maps (FDM) created from eye tracking experiments are widely used in image processing applications.
WebSep 2, 2024 · We generated fixation density maps of the visual field and trained a linear support vector machine to predict the viewing conditions of each trial of each participant based on these maps. To reconstruct the visual field defect, we computed "viewing priority" maps and maps of differences in fixation density of the visual field of each participant. WebFeb 2, 2012 · To ensure that summation of fixation maps across different face trials produced spatially meaningful density maps, fixation maps for individual faces were first aligned to a common reference frame using simple translations only. This reference frame was defined by the internal facial features. Specifically, the alignment minimized the sum …
